Vesper Holdings bought a 522-bed student housing complex in Columbia, Missouri, boosting its portfolio to over 25,000 beds.
Vesper Holdings has acquired The Den, a 522-bed student housing property in Columbia, Missouri, near the University of Missouri, in an off-market deal.
The 2014-built, four-story building offers two- and four-bedroom units with bed-to-bath parity and amenities including a resort-style pool, fitness center, and dog park.
The acquisition, made with an institutional investor, brings Vesper’s student housing transactions to over $1 billion in 16 months.
The property is now managed by CLS Living and adds to Vesper’s portfolio of 54 properties and over 25,000 beds, making it the eighth-largest student housing owner in the U.S.
The firm cited strong demand in top university markets as a key factor in the purchase.
